The history of the proposal and bidding process was reviewed.
̃
The overall landscaping design was reviewed.
̃
5/5 approved awarding the contract to the Top Branch proposal
for approximately $40k. This is on plan to the
‘low’ estimate. The $5k architecture fee was
waived. $3300 credit for existing trees was
included. Excluded were: sod, berm,
irrigation, lighting, monument signs. The contractor
must agree to
move landscaping at no cost for the final approved
location for the HHE sign monuments

make a proposal Discussions of fencing
of pool areas by HOs
included:
̃
5/5 agreed that the present HHE documents (Article 6, Section
5), requiring brown chain link covered by a
hedge, applies to property line fencing =>
not pool enclosure fencing
̃
5/5 agreed that pool enclosure fencing must be approved through
the Architecture Request Form. The ARF will
be approved conditionally pending approval by
